fuss
1. [ verb ] worry unnecessarily or excessively
Synonyms: fret niggle
Examples:

"don't fuss too much over the grandchildren--they are quite big now"

Related terms: worry scruple dither fret
2. [ noun ] an excited state of agitation
Synonyms: pother tizzy flap dither
Examples:

"he was in a dither" "there was a terrible flap about the theft"

Related terms: agitation dither
3. [ verb ] care for like a mother
Synonyms: mother overprotect
Examples:

"She fusses over her husband"

Related terms: care bustle
4. [ noun ] a quarrel about petty points
Synonyms: bickering squabble tiff spat pettifoggery bicker
Related terms: quarrel quibble
5. [ noun ] an angry disturbance
Synonyms: trouble hassle bother
Examples:

"he didn't want to make a fuss" "they had labor trouble" "a spot of bother"

Related terms: perturbation harass
6. [ noun ] Last name, frequency rank in the U.S. is 22275
7. [ noun ] a rapid bustling commotion
Synonyms: flurry bustle ado stir hustle
Related terms: commotion mother bustle
